THE IMPACT OF THE CONTRIBUTORY PENSION SCHEME ON EMPLOYEE RETIREMENT BENEFITS OF QUOTED FIRMS IN NIGERIA

This study seek to evaluate whether or not the contributory pension scheme has an impact on employee retirement benefit of quoted firms in Nigeria: to determine the relationship that exist between the impact of the contributory pension scheme on employee retirement benefit and standard of living in Nigeria.the study also assessed the relationship between pension cost and independent variable: total assets and profitability of quoted firms in Nigeria.
